
Tecell’s Charge Management System (CMS) tracks real-time energy consumption per connector by integrating with smart meters and charge point controllers that support OCPP 1.6 or 2.0.1. The system collects data on power usage, voltage, and current at each connector and displays it in real-time dashboards. This allows operators to monitor usage, detect anomalies, and optimize charging operations. The data is processed through Tecell’s backend infrastructure and made available via APIs for further analysis.
How real-time monitoring works in practice
In practice, Tecell’s CMS leverages OCPP protocols to pull energy data directly from each charging station. The system aggregates this data per connector, enabling operators to see exactly how much energy is being consumed at any given moment. This granular view is especially useful for managing load balancing across multiple charging points. Operators can also set alerts for unusual consumption patterns, such as sustained high usage or unexpected drops in power flow.
What this means for fleet and commercial operators
For fleet managers and commercial operators, real-time energy monitoring provides critical insights into charging efficiency and cost control. It allows them to identify underperforming chargers or connectors and take corrective action. The system also supports dynamic pricing models by providing accurate consumption data for billing purposes. Additionally, operators can use this data to forecast energy needs and plan infrastructure upgrades more effectively.
